Mumbai: NCB seizes 7 kg of cocaine worth Rs 30 crore, 4 African nationals among five held

In a joint operation, the NCB's Mumbai and Delhi units recovered 4.9 kg of cocaine from a woman in the Tilak Nagar area of New Delhi on October 13, the official said

The Narcotics Control Bureau (NCB) has seized 7 kg of cocaine worth Rs 30 crore and arrested five persons, four of them African nationals, in operations conducted in New Delhi and Mumbai, an official said on Tuesday.

Two women - an Indian and an Ethiopian - were among those apprehended.
